We use AbleCommerce 7.0 webshop engine and for the payments we use the Authorize.Net gateway.

Authorize.Net will perform some technical updates and we would like to know that our AbleCommerce 7.0 webshop will work correctly after Authorize.Net releases the technical updates.

The technical updates of Authorize.Net will be the following:
- On September 21, 2015, of Authorize.Net are upgrading api.authorize.net to new security certificates, which are signed using Security Hash Algorithm 2 (SHA-2) and 2048-bit signatures.
- In October of this year, due to system updates, it will be possible to receive Authorize.Net IDs (Transaction ID, Batch ID, etc.) that are not in sequential order. The limits of any Authorize.Net ID field should be no less than 20 characters.
- By June 30, 2016. TLS 1.0 will be disabled.
